go to the hallway, and close and lock the door behind you.

I finally figured out how wizard mode works by the way, and I tried ascending real quick by ctrl + W to wish up an ascension kit and the amulet of yendor, and I go up. I then wish up 30-something scrolls of genocide, and start geno'ing everything in sight just for fun. Then I run into 1 Archon, who promptly summons MORE archons and other monsters I can't Geno, and now I'm surrounded as the entire screen is filled with angelic beings, titans, golems, and elementals. I am SLOWLY making my way to the portal, but it's a long slow painful process. Confused scrolls of taming (which attempt to tame every monster in an 11x11 area around you) have helped speed this up.

Anyway, back to Samurai, I got to Mine's end, got the luckstone, finally got a hard gem, and I found a touchstone and a magic marker as well.

Then I did Sokoban, and having memorized how to do all the puzzles, I'm finding it takes less and less time to do. I was REALLY disappointed to find that the final puzzle was the one for the amulet of reflection, which I already have... I might still go do the puzzle, if only for all the money that's in the zoo.

I have not found a SINGLE bag yet! I want something to dump all my damn scrolls and stuff into! I've already lost some scrolls of teleportation and a scroll of earth to a freak pyrolisk attack, and I'm worried about losing anything else.

But I'm disheartened by a recent stupid action lately. I got persuaded by a goddamn succubus to take off my helmet, and when the encounter was over, I accidentally put on an un'ID'd plumed helmet which I was going to dump into my stash for future ID'ing, and it turned out that it was a helm of opposite alignment, which auto-cursed and removed the two points of divine protection I had.

Damnit, good money wasted! Damn Succubi! Now I have to scrounge up more.
